Comment at: clang/tools/clang-format/ClangFormat.cpp:334
+      SMDiagnostic Diags(
+          llvm::SourceMgr(), SMLoc::getFromPointer(StartBuf), AssumedFileName,
+          PLoc.getLine(), PLoc.getColumn(),
----------------
I think the idea is that you have a llvm::SourceMgr() hanging around (above the 
loop or somewhere). SMDiagnostic stores a pointer to this argument, and you 
pass in a temporary. The SourceMgr needs to outlive the Diags object. (In 
practice, the pointer is not used by anything so it happens to work, but having 
the object store a stale pointer seems like potential future trouble, and it's 
easy to prevent -- just put the SourceMgr on the stack).
